Aaron Rodgers shouldn’t re-sign with the Packers until they prove they deserve him 

Aaron Rodgers and the Packers are reportedly working toward a new contract, but Colin doesn’t think Rodgers should be in a rush to re-sign.

Unlike most NFL players, Rodgers has leverage over his team because he’s arguably the most irreplaceable player on any NFL team. Colin thinks he should use it and force the Packers to surround him with a better roster before signing on the dotted line.

 

Gronk is a replaceable part to the Patriots

Rob Gronkowski has decided to play for the Patriots next season after kicking around the idea of retiring. According to reports, Gronk wasn’t having any fun with the organization and had contemplated a switch to professional wrestling.

Some in the media have said the Patriots should try to make things more enjoyable, but Colin doesn’t think they need to change a thing. Gronk has no leverage and the team has already won a Super Bowl without him. Plus, the life of a professional wrestler is a 52-week miserable grind compared to playing in the NFL.

Guests:

Steve Keim – Arizona Cardinals GM joins the show from the combine to talk draft strategy; trusting evaluation; and paying attention to red flags.

Albert Breer – Writer for the MMQB joins the show from the combine talking Gronk’s future; how Baker Mayfield rubbed people the wrong way at the Senior Bowl; and which teams are the front runners to sign Kirk Cousins.

John Middlekauff – Former NFL scout and host of the 3 and Out Podcast joins the show from Indy to talk Baker Mayfield; his “can’t miss” prospect; and Nick Foles’ future in Philly.

Ray Lewis – FS1 Analyst and NFL Hall of Famer is in-studio discussing his NFL Combine experience; and when he decided to fully commit as an NFL player.

Chris Ballard – Indianapolis Colts GM is live from the combine; his approach to the combine; where he draws the line with red flags; and if he has hard feelings over Josh McDaniels changing his mind.
